Death Stranding: Is Kumail Nanjiani Involved?

Could the famous comedian be playing some role in the upcoming game?

Death Stranding

Death Stranding has been pulling in talent from Hollywood almost obsessively. Norman Reedus, Mads Mikkelsen, Guillermo del Toro, Lea Seydoux, and Lindsay Wagner are all playing roles in the game, while outside of Hollywood, Troy Baker too has been confirmed to be part of the game’s cast. If new speculation is to be believed, famous comedian Kumail Nanjiana might be playing a role – at least a cameo – in the game as well.

Nanjiani recently posted an image of himself in full motion and facial capture getup on his Instagram page, and interestingly enough, the post was liked by none other than Hideo Kojima. It’s also worth mentioning that Nanjiani has been vocal about his appreciation of Kojima and his works in the past. Of course, it’s a bit of a vague line to connect – Nanjiani’s upload didn’t mention what project he was doing motion capture work for, after all – but the fact that Kojima liked the post definitely gives this speculation some weight.

Kojima has also said quite recently that even after the reveal of Seydoux and Wagner at this year’s E3, there’s still more actors in the game that are yet to be revealed. It’s entirely possible that Nanjiani could be one of them. Either way, we’ll find out for sure sooner or later, so stay tuned to GamingBolt, and we’ll keep you updated.
